To review, open the file in an editor that … WebCreate a text file (typically named LICENSE or LICENSE.txt) in the root of your source code and copy the text of the license into the file. Optional steps The Apache Software Foundation recommends taking the additional step of adding a boilerplate notice to the header of each source file.

WebSep 27, 2016 · If it's avoiding lawsuits, but giving people lots of rights, use the MIT or Apache 2.0 licenses (the major difference is that Apache includes a patent clause; if you don't have any patent rights to the software, use the MIT license). Many people think that Open Source simply means availability of the source code of a project, but that does only tell part of the whole story. The Open Source Initiative (OSI) provides a commonly accepted definitionof what constitutes Open Source. To summarize that, in order to be constituted Open … See more Any work that you create by default makes you the copyright holder of it. That means only you are allowed to distribute whatever you created. If you want to transfer this right to other people … See more Thankfully you do not have to write your own license (and frankly, neither should you, there be dragons). WebDec 23, 2024 · To add a license to Github, you need to follow these steps: You need to go to the main page of your repository. You need to click on the button to add a file, then select “Create new file”. Next, you need to enter the file name. For a license, it can be one of two options: LICENSE or LICENCE.md. GitHub has meanwhile artfully avoided the question of whether the trained ... does dark chocolate have serotoninWebFeb 12, 2024 · The AGPL is a copyleft license that is useful for preserving end user freedom in the context of SaaS software. If the software operator modifies the software, they must make the source code available to all remote users.
